How often should I water the bird's nest fern?The roots of the bird's nest fern are sponge-like, which can store water well, and the leaves can also prevent water evaporation, so don't water it too much on a normal basis, just stick to the principle of watering when the soil is dry and wet. Bird's nest fern generally needs to be watered every 3-5 days, but the specific time depends on the season. The soil needs to maintain a certain humidity, but it should not be watered too much. 1. Watering in spring The suitable temperature for the growth of Bird's Nest Fern is 16-27℃. Spring is the vigorous growth period of the plant, so watering is necessary. Generally, it needs to be watered once every 3-5 days. 2. Watering in summer The ambient temperature is high in summer and the water evaporates quickly. If the weather is dry, you can water it twice a day, in the morning and evening respectively. 3. Watering in autumn The climate in autumn is more suitable. During this period, the plants grow faster and have higher requirements for water. They can be watered every 3-5 days. 4. Watering in winter Bird's nest fern is not very cold-resistant. In winter, you should reduce the amount of watering the plant. You can spray water at noon to replenish its moisture. What is the best water for bird's nest fern?1. Tap water Bird's nest fern is a water-loving plant. When caring for it at home, you can just water it with tap water, but it is best not to use it directly. It needs to be dried in the sun. 2.
